The Rose Bowl and USC have almost become synonymous, but this year the BCS Championship will also be played at the Rose Bowl, so for once, USC will want to avoid the ‘regular’ Rose Bowl and get in the BCS game. The way this works is that the Rose Bowl is still played on January 1, but the BCS will happen a few days later in Pasadena. It’s kind of an odd way to keep all of the bowl games and make a BCS bowl game that stands on it’s own.
